How is Cat’s Eye Formed? (With Chemical Composition)
Formation Process:
Cat’s Eye is a phenomenal gemstone, best known for its distinct optical effect called chatoyancy, which resembles the slit eye of a cat. It occurs when light reflects off needle-like inclusions, typically of rutile, inside the stone.
Natural Cat’s Eye is typically a variety of Chrysooberyl, formed in pegmatltes and metamorphic rocks under high-pressure conditions. ccasionally, other minerals like quartz, tourmaline, or apophyllite may also display chatoyancy, but Chrysoberyl Cat’s Eye is considered the most powerful and astrologically significant.

How is Pearl Formed? (With Chemical Composition)
Natural Formation:
Pearl is a biogenic gemstone, formed organically inside m,.ollusks(especially oysters and mussels) when an irritant {like a grain of sand or parasite) enters the mollusk’s shell. To protect itself, the mollusk secretes layers of nacre (mother-of-pearl)-a combination of aragonite (a crystalline form of calcium carbonate) and conchiolin (an organic protein)-around the irritant, eventually forming a lustrous pearl.
